I provide fresh water bowls for my igs but rarely see them drink from it. I have seen pictures of iguanas drinking from water bowls as well as those rabbit water spigot deals. Maybe adding fresh small green leaves...a few pieces of mustard, collard, dandelion floating in the water to entice them to drink (you can tell if they've been at it because less leaves noticed in the bowl), add a bubbler to keep water oxygenated and the movement may entice them to drink as well. What I do is make sure I heavily spray or almost flood their food with water or dandelion root juice....and not worry about them drinking from the bowls. My igs also drink from their water tubs prior to pooping...if their thirsty.
